Factory source Pcb-Mounted Ebw Shunt - Fe-Based Amorphous Three Phase E cores MLAE-2134 – Malio Detail:
Application
● Reactor cores for PV inverter
● Filter reactor of high-frequency super switching power supply
● Major-transformer of UPS power supply
● High-frequency transformers for X-ray CT, induction heating equipment, welding machines, and communication equipment
● Inductors for power regulators for photovoltaics, wind power, fuel cells, etc.
● Inductors for boost/buck converters for HEV, FCV, UPS, etc.
Features
● High saturate induction-Reducing core volume
● Rectangular structure-Easy for coil assembling
● Core cutting-Good for anti-DC-bias-saturation
● Low core loss-anti-termpearture-rising(1/5-1/10 compared to silicon steel)
● The core loss of cut cores is much lower than other magnetic metal materials
● The high saturation flux density (Bs=1.56T) and low core loss characteristics of the cut cores allow the design of applications with high operating flux densities.
● Good stability-Stable working from -55℃ to 150℃
